There has been no cure for the disease. Smallpox has not been traced for years and the last region of detection was in Africa.
The virus is spread from person to person from contact with each other. The virus has also been detected transmiting in the air
Smallpox can only infect human beings. Insects and animals can,t get or carry the virus. Everyone is vulnerable to smallpox. Once the virus enters the body there is a 12- 14 day waiting period. Then a flat reddish rash appears on the chest following with muscle aches, fever and chills.Then bumps appear over the body and fill with puss. The bumps are called pox wich scab over then fall off.
